Post blood pressure reading, do i need meds?

my average bp last few months has been 137/92. do i need meds for this, im considered borderline high so i dont know what the cut off is, any help would be great

my doctor says any readings over 140/90 is high and I was put on medication after I had the higher reading three months in a row. I hope you're talking to a doctor.

hey ya 140/90 is the cutoff. if constantly higher then maybe you should get some meds to lower the bp. try eating good and excercising regularly to lower your blood pressure ok
